Abstract
This paper presents the analysis of the effects of non-uniform slots in a line start permanent magnet (LSPM) motor. For purposes of the investigation, the simple formula of $2^{nd}$resistance for rotors having different slot areas is deduced. The characteristic analysis using the formula is performed and compared with measurement results.
